How to lay out lines for tunnel cable tray supports

Proper layout of tunnel cable tray supports involves straight, well-spaced lines, secure mounting, and careful separation of cable types to ensure safety, accessibility, and long-term reliability.

Planning and Alignment

Begin by tracing the intended path of the cable trays along the tunnel using a laser level or similar alignment tool to ensure straight lines and proper elevation before drilling or installing supports . Tunnels often have long, straight runs, but bends, inclines, and drops must be accounted for in the layout . Modular cable trays, such as ladder-type or wire mesh trays, allow flexibility to navigate tight spaces without modifying the tunnel structure .

Support Types and Spacing

Cable trays can be supported using:

  • Wall-mounted cantilever arms: L-shaped supports protruding from the tunnel wall.
  • Ceiling-mounted trapeze hangers: Rods and flat bars suspending the tray from above . The distance between supports depends on the tray type, load, and cable weight. Heavy-duty trays carrying power, communication, and signaling cables require adequate spacing to prevent sagging and maintain separation between cable types . Standard practice is to ensure that trays are not overloaded, typically filling only 40–50% of the tray cross-section to allow airflow and prevent overheating .

Cable Separation and Safety

Organize cables by type—power, data, and signaling—to avoid interference and safety hazards. Use dividers, clamps, or covers to maintain separation and protect cables from environmental factors such as moisture, dust, and rodents . In tunnels, fire safety is critical; select trays and accessories that comply with fire-resistance standards (e.g., DIN 4102-12) to maintain functionality of emergency systems during a fire .

Installation Best Practices

  • Use splice plates to connect tray sections securely and maintain alignment .
  • Flatten sharp edges and ensure all fasteners are rated for the tunnel environment, particularly for concrete or steel surfaces .
  • Plan for inspection and maintenance by leaving sufficient space around trays for access .
  • Balance load distribution along the tray to prevent structural stress and ensure long-term stability .
